Fighting Infectious Diseases: Vaccine Heroes At Work Men and women have dedicated their lives to science and their brilliant minds have helped to protect us from dangerous diseases such as polio, measles, tetanus and many more. And, as COVID-19 spreads around the globe, scientists all over the world are busy developing a vaccine to end the pandemic. […]

The Annual West Virginia Immunization Summit is a two day conference focused on improving vaccination rates and reducing vaccine-preventable diseases in West Virginia. |
